Palliative care involves the team approach to care in physical (such as symptoms), emotional, social (family and practical aspects,) and spiritual (sense of meaning and value and purpose) domains. The evolution of palliative care research needs to include all of these domains. It shouldn t be a surprise that the methods of investigation would differ.
